SPORTING 2 KNOWLE 0

SPORTING progressed to the next round of the Smedley Crooke Challenge Trophy after overcoming some obdurate defending from a solid Knowle side.

A goal in each half settled the tie as Sporting did just enough to overcome their lower division opponents.

Bromsgrove seemed to content to soak up pressure in the middle of the park and try and hit Knowle with long balls up to the twin strike force of Mark Bellingham and Matt Poyner.

Knowle skipper Stephen Jones was dominant in the air and Sporting only started to threaten when they got the ball down out wide.

The first goal came in the 21st minute when Poyner volleyed home from the corner of the six-yard box.

Danny Edwards then picked up a booking for a tackle.

On 26 minutes Knowle forced a great save from keeper Jake Bedford, but it was 70 minutes before either side made any further impact and Sporting almost scored as Knowle played pinball in their own area before the ball flew out for a corner. Sporting did finally wrap up the victory in the 81st minute when Joe Cole hammered home spectacularly from 25 metres.
